Mendel is known as the father of the genetics and works on the pea plant Pisum sativum to explain the genetic laws.
The pea plant was selected by the Mendel because pea plant has short life cycle and both pollination are possible in the pea plant.
The monohybrid cross explains the law of segregation and the concept of dominance in the plants.
The dihybrid cross explains the law of independent assortment to explain the segregation of the different alleles.

Flowering plants reproduce sexually through a process called pollination. The flowers contain male sex organs called stamens and female sex organs called pistils. ... Cross-pollination happens when the wind or animals move pollen from one plant to fertilize the ovules on a different plant.

The main difference between the Rough Endoplasmatic Reticulum (RER) and the Smooth Endoplasmatic Reticulum (SER) is that the RER has attached to its surface ribosomes. This changes its appearence.
The RER and SER also differ in their function. Whereas the SER is involved in the synthesis and storage of lipids that are used in the generation of the cell membrane (includes cholesterol and phospholipids), the RER participates in the synthesis of enzymes and proteins.
